Reddit vs Perplexity, and the scourge of ‘data laundering’ in an AI slop world
Reddit Inc. has filed a lawsuit against Perplexity AI for "industrial-scale data laundering," alleging that AI firms illegally scrape data to train their models. The complaint accuses data-scraping companies of unlawfully collecting Reddit data and selling it to Perplexity. Reddit seeks damages and an injunction to halt the alleged data misuse, highlighting the broader issue of unethical data practices in AI development.
